Главная /
Основы проектирования реляционных баз данных /
Рассмотрим базу данных обработки заказов и создадим индексный кластер для хранения одной из таблиц базы данных - Customer. CREATE CLUSTER cust_c (cust_id varchar(8)) INDEX; CREATE INDEX cust_c_id ON CLUSTER cust_c; CREATE TABLE cust ( cust_id varchar2(8)
Рассмотрим базу данных обработки заказов и создадим индексный кластер для хранения одной из таблиц базы данных - Customer.
CREATE CLUSTER cust_c (cust_id varchar(8))
INDEX;
CREATE INDEX cust_c_id ON CLUSTER cust_c;
CREATE TABLE cust
(
cust_id varchar2(8) NOT NULL REFERENCES customers,
ent# number NOT NULL,
date_ent date NOT NULL,
comment varchar2(60) NOT NULL,
…
PRIMARY KEY(cust_id, ent#)
) CLUSTER cust_c (cust_id);
Созданная таблица кластеризована по колонке cust_id, и все специальные записи о клиента в колонке comment будут расположены в одной странице физической базы данных, либо в смежных страницах. Их можно выбрать за одну операцию поиска по индексу:
Комментарий. Ограничение первичного ключа в операторе CREATE сделано, чтобы избежать создания второго индекса.
Является ли такое решение преимуществом с точки зрения утверждения: "При выборке специальных записей о клиенте для клиента выбираются все такие записи".
вопросПравильный ответ:
нет
да
Сложность вопроса
61
Сложность курса: Основы проектирования реляционных баз данных
81
Оценить вопрос
Комментарии:
Аноним
Я завалил зачёт, какого рожна я не углядел этот сайт с решениями по интуит до зачёта
09 авг 2018
Аноним
Если бы не эти ответы - я бы не смог решить c этими тестами интуит.
28 апр 2016
Аноним
Экзамен прошёл на 5.!!!
22 мар 2016
Другие ответы на вопросы из темы базы данных интуит.
- # Организационно-технологическое обеспечение входит в …
- # Для баз структурированных данных различают три основных типа логических моделей данных - сетевую, иерархическую и реляционную. Классифицирующими признаками в этих моделях являются:
- # Какое из ниже перечисленных операции не входит в этап проектирования логической модели реляционной базы данных?
- # Сколько правил относится к работе с MV-зависимостями в случае связи супертип-подтип?
- # Установите соответствие между объектами реляционной базы данных СУБД Oracle и их определениями ОбъектОпределение1ПоследовательностьА- это объект базы данных, который позволяет генерировать последовательность уникальных чисел в условиях многопользовательского асинхронного доступа2Определенные пользователем типы данныхБ- это именованная часть базы данных, используемая для распределения памяти для таблиц и индексов3Табличная пространство или областьВ- это определенные пользователем типы атрибутов (домены), которые отличаются от поддерживаемых (встроенных) СУБД типов.4КластерГ- это объект базы данных, который позволяет представить объект с данными в виде совокупности подобъектов, отнесенных к различным табличным пространствам5СекцияД- это объект, задающий способ совместного хранения данных в нескольких или одной таблицы6СнимокЕ- объект базы данных, представляющий собой поименованную совокупность привилегий, которые могут назначаться пользователям, категориям пользователей.7Связь базы данныхЖ- это объект базы данных, который позволяет обратиться к объектам удаленной базы данных.8РольЗ - локальная копия таблицы удаленной базы данных, которая используется для тиражирования (репликации) таблицы или результата запроса. Снимки могут быть модифицируемыми или предназначенными только для чтения.